Dana Prieto is a Republican politician currently serving as a member of the Oklahoma State Senate, representing the 34th district. He has a background in business and marketing, which he transitioned from into the political arena. Prieto's political career began with an unsuccessful campaign for the 36th Senate district in 2018, but he later achieved electoral success in 2022 when he won a seat in the 34th district, defeating the incumbent Democratic senator.

Early life and career

Dana Prieto was born and raised in western New York, where he completed his high school education. His early career included operating a floor cleaning business, which provided him with entrepreneurial experience and insights into the challenges faced by small business owners. Legislative service

Dana Prieto's political career began with his campaign for the Republican nomination in Oklahoma's 36th Senate district in 2018. His interest in running for office was sparked by his involvement in local politics, particularly through volunteering for the campaign of Nathan Dahm, a fellow Republican. This experience provided him with a firsthand understanding of the electoral process and the dynamics of political campaigning. However, Prieto faced challenges in this initial attempt, losing the primary election to John Haste.

Despite this setback, Prieto remained committed to pursuing a political career. In 2022, he launched a campaign for the 34th Senate district, which was previously held by incumbent Democratic Senator J.J. Dossett. His campaign was marked by endorsements from several Christian nationalist organizations, including Ekklesia of Oklahoma and City Elders. These endorsements reflected his alignment with certain conservative values and his appeal to specific voter demographics within the state.

Prieto characterized his political stance as "very conservative" and identified himself as being "on the far right." This self-identification likely resonated with a segment of the electorate that shares similar ideological beliefs. His campaign strategy focused on mobilizing support from conservative voters, which ultimately contributed to his electoral success. In the November general election, Prieto defeated Dossett, marking a significant political shift in the district. He officially assumed office on November 16, 2022, beginning his tenure as a state senator.
